How Does Local SEO Work for Business Cards?

At its core, Local SEO revolves around ensuring your business shows up when customers in your area search for services like yours. When someone searches for “bussiness cards” or “business card printing near me,” Google’s algorithm takes several factors into account, including:

  1. Location – Is your business close to the user?
  2. Relevance – Do you offer the services they’re searching for?
  3. Reviews – What are other people saying about your business?
  4. Content – Do you have relevant information on your site about business cards?

By focusing on these factors, you can improve your ranking in local searches, making it easier for potential customers to find you when they need business cards.

Optimize Your Google My Business Listing

One of the most powerful tools for Local SEO is your Google My Business (GMB) profile. If you haven’t set up or optimized your GMB profile, you’re missing out on a major opportunity to get in front of local customers.

Your Google My Busibness listing helps potential clients find your business, learn what services you offer, and read reviews from past customers. Optimizing your listing is easy—here’s how you can do it for your business card services:

  1. Claim and Verify Your Listing: Make sure you claim your business and go through Google’s verification process.
  2. Complete Every Section: Fill out all the information fields—business name, address, phone number (NAP), website, hours of operation, and the category.
  3. Add High-Quality Photos: Showcase your business cards and print samples to entice potential customers.
  4. Get Reviews: Encourage satisfied customers to leave reviews. The more positive reviews, the better your chances of ranking higher in local searches.
  5. Regularly Update Your Profile: Keep your business information up to date. If you have promotions or new offerings, add them to your profile.

Optimizing Your Website for Local SEO

Your website is the hub of your business, and optimizing it for Local SEO is essential. Here are some tips to make sure your business card website is helping you rank well:

1. Include Location-Based Keywords

Ensure you’re using local keywords on your website’s homepage, service pages, and blog posts. Phrases like “business card services in [City]” and “custom business cards near me” should be scattered throughout your content in a natural way.

2. Create Location-Specific Landing Pages

If you serve multiple areas, consider creating landing pages for each location. This helps Google understand that you provide services in multiple locations, making it more likely you’ll appear in local searches for those areas.

3. Add Contact Information to Every Page

One simple yet effective strategy is to include your business name, address, and phone number (NAP) on every page of your website. Ideally, this should be in the footer. Having consistent NAP information across your site helps Google verify your location, improving your local ranking.

4. Speed Matters

Page speed is a critical factor for SEO. If your website takes too long to load, visitors may leave before they even get to see your beautiful business card designs. Optimize your site’s images and code to ensure it loads quickly, especially on mobile devices.

Mobile Optimization: The Game Changer for Local SEO

With over half of web traffic coming from mobile devices, optimizing your site for mobile is crucial—especially for local searches. If someone is searching for “business card printing near me,” chances are they’re doing it from their smartphone.

Google now uses mobile-first indexing, meaning that it prioritizes the mobile version of your website when determining search rankings. So, how do you ensure your site is mobile-friendly?

  1. Responsive Design: Ensure your website adjusts seamlessly to different screen sizes.
  2. Fast Load Times: Mobile users expect quick load times. Optimize images and scripts to improve your site’s speed.
  3. Easy Navigation: Make sure it’s easy for visitors to find important information, such as contact details and services, with a simple mobile interface.

Backlinks are a key factor in determining a site’s SEO ranking. For local SEO, it’s important to focus on building local backlinks. These are links from other websites in your area that point back to your site.

Google sees backlinks as a vote of confidence, and when they come from local sites, it increases your local relevance.

How do you get local backlinks? Here are some ideas:

  1. Partner with Local Businesses: Offer to exchange links with complementary businesses in your area. For example, a graphic design company might link to your business card services.
  2. Join Local Directories: Make sure your business is listed in local directories like Yelp, Yellow Pages, and local chamber of commerce websites.
